The Evolution of Senior Caring Services: Historical Context and Modern Needs

The development of senior caring services has a rich history, beginning in the early 20th century when institutional assistance was the primary option for our elderly loved ones. Over the years, we have seen a significant shift in societal attitudes, increasingly valuing independence and quality of life for older adults. The introduction of Medicare and Medicaid in the 1960s was a pivotal moment, providing essential financial assistance for home-based support. Today, there is a growing focus on individualized support provided by senior caring services that empower seniors to remain in their homes, reflecting a broader understanding of the importance of mental and emotional wellness alongside physical health.

Key Characteristics of Senior Caring Services: Types and Benefits

Senior caring services can be categorized into several key types, each offering distinct benefits that cater to the unique needs of older adults.

In-Home Support provides individualized help in the comfort of the elderly individual’s residence. This includes assistance with everyday tasks, companionship, and proficient nursing support. The primary benefit is the ability to maintain independence while receiving necessary care. Certified Nursing Assistants (CNAs) and Home Health Aides (HHAs) play a vital role here, offering both medical and personal support tailored to individual needs.

Assisted Living facilities present a blend of accommodation, personal support options, and healthcare, allowing older adults to thrive in a community environment. This choice fosters social engagement and alleviates feelings of loneliness, which are essential for mental wellness and emotional well-being.

For those requiring more extensive medical assistance, Nursing Home Support offers round-the-clock supervision and professional nursing care. This option is crucial for individuals with chronic health conditions or those recovering from surgery, ensuring they receive the necessary attention and support.

Respite Support provides temporary assistance, enabling family caregivers to take a much-needed break while ensuring their loved ones are cared for by skilled professionals. Examples of Senior Caring Services: Tailored Solutions for Individual Needs

Examples of Senior Caring Services: Tailored Solutions for Individual Needs

  1. Home Health Aides: These dedicated professionals assist with daily living activities such as bathing, dressing, and meal preparation. This support allows elderly individuals to remain comfortably in their homes while receiving the necessary care.   2. Telehealth Services: With advancements in technology, many elderly individuals now have access to telehealth consultations. This enables them to receive medical advice and follow-up care without the need for travel.   3. Adult Day Care Programs: These programs create a structured environment for seniors during the day, offering social activities, meals, and health services. This is particularly beneficial for those with dementia or other cognitive impairments.   4. Palliative Support: This specialized medical assistance focuses on delivering relief from the symptoms and stress of serious illness. It enhances the quality of life for both the patient and their family.
